Output 84e0d614a6a612852b37bf2eb5886955f2920e9052d566dc0dba65155bbf6def:0

value
23812
script pubkey
OP_0 OP_PUSHBYTES_20 cc3cce05c1a1684b5e6a8a05985c7cf0df7182d0
address
bc1qes7vupwp595ykhn23gzeshru7r0hrqksqmtsuq
transaction
84e0d614a6a612852b37bf2eb5886955f2920e9052d566dc0dba65155bbf6def
spent
true